Suppose that when the price of good 1 decreases, the substitution effect causes the individual to change consumption of good 1 by 10 while the income effect causes the individual to change consumption of good 1 by −6. Which of the following is true? The total effect is 16 and good 1 is normal The total effect is 16 and good 1 is inferior The total effect is 4 and good 1 is normal The total effect is 4 and good 1 is inferior
From the above-mentioned data, it can be inferred that: When the price of good 1 decreases, the substitution effect causes the individual to change consumption of good 1 by 10 while the income effect causes the individual to change consumption of good 1 by −6.
The total effect can be calculated as the sum of both substitution and income effects. The total effect = substitution effect + income effect= 10 - 6= 4Thus, the total effect is 4.Now, to determine whether good 1 is normal or inferior, we need to consider the sign of the income effect.
If the income effect is negative, the good is inferior, and if it's positive, the good is normal.Since the income effect here is negative (-6), we can conclude that good 1 is inferior.

labels of weight status were added, such as under 18.5 = underweight, 18.5 to 24.9 = healthy, 25 to 29.9 = overweight, 30 or higher = obese. which variables do these labels describe?
These labels describe the Body Mass Index (BMI) of an individual. BMI is a measure of body fat based on height and weight.
Labels of weight status were added, such as under 18.5 = underweight, 18.5 to 24.9 = healthy, 25 to 29.9 = overweight, 30 or higher = obese.
BMI is used to determine whether an individual is a healthy weight for their height. Under 18.5 is classified as underweight. A BMI of 18.5 to 24.9 is considered a healthy weight, 25 to 29.9 is classified as overweight, and a BMI of 30 or higher is considered obese.
It is important to note that BMI is not an exact measure of body fat, and individuals with higher amounts of muscle mass may have a higher BMI. Therefore, BMI should be used as a guide to assess overall health and not as an absolute measure of body fat.

If the probability of someone being female and voting for a candidate is 30% , then the notation for this probability is , P(Female and Voting for A) = 0.30 , the correct answer is (c) .
This notation represents the joint probability of two events: being female and voting for candidate A. It means the probability that a randomly selected person is both female and voted for candidate A is 0.30.
In Option (a) P(Female | Voting for A) = 0.30 represents the conditional probability of being female given that the person voted for candidate A. It means the probability that a person who voted for candidate A is female is 0.30.
In Option (b) P(Voting for A | Female) = 0.30 represents conditional probability of voting for candidate A given that the person is female.
It means the probability that a female person voted for candidate A is 0.30.
Therefore , the correct option is (c) P(Female and Voting for A) = 0.30 .
